Input data is fact information that needs to be accurately captured for processing. There are many ways to enter data, but in each case a different approach is required. There are several ways to enter information. This can be done in an automated way like a computer or manually just as human beings write information. For example, the printed questionnaire uses a special scanning device, preferably an optical data reader that uses optical mark recognition (OMR), and people use pencils to fill in the OMR form on OMR paper When used, the optical marker reader (OMR) can convert the pencil marker to digital data.

Malware or malware is a program or file that is harmful to computer users. Malware includes computer viruses, worms, Trojan horses, and spyware. These malicious programs can perform various functions such as stealing, encrypting, deleting confidential data, changing or hijacking core computing functions, or monitoring the activities of users' computers without permission. There are various kinds of malware including unique functions and features. Viruses are the most common kind of malware. This is defined as a malicious program that may be executed by infecting other programs or files and potentially propagate. A worm is a kind of malware that grows without a host program, and it usually multiplies without receiving human intervention or instructions from the creator of malware. A Trojan horse is a malicious program that is designed to work as a legitimate program that, once activated, can execute its malicious functions.

The main functions of the computer are data reception, operation, display and storage. These basic functions are executed by commands or human users received by the computer. Commands received by the computer are called raw data. After the computer processes the raw data, the data displayed by the computer is called information.
